compactor work
[jalview.git] / forester / resources / phyloxml_schema / 1.10 / phyloxml.xsd
index 5512426..9388f03 100644 (file)
@@ -85,7 +85,6 @@
          <xs:element name="confidence" type="phy:Confidence" minOccurs="0" maxOccurs="unbounded"/>\r
          <xs:element name="width" type="xs:double" minOccurs="0"/>\r
          <xs:element name="color" type="phy:BranchColor" minOccurs="0"/>\r
-         <xs:element name="node_id" type="phy:Id" minOccurs="0"/>\r
          <xs:element name="taxonomy" type="phy:Taxonomy" minOccurs="0" maxOccurs="unbounded"/>\r
          <xs:element name="sequence" type="phy:Sequence" minOccurs="0" maxOccurs="unbounded"/>\r
          <xs:element name="events" type="phy:Events" minOccurs="0"/>\r
    </xs:complexType>\r
    <xs:simpleType name="TaxonomyCode">\r
       <xs:restriction base="xs:token">\r
-         <xs:pattern value="[A-Z0-9]{3,5}"/>\r
+         <xs:pattern value="([A-Z9][A-Z]{2}[A-Z0-9]{2})|RAT|PIG|PEA"/>\r
       </xs:restriction>\r
    </xs:simpleType>\r
    <xs:simpleType name="Rank">\r
    </xs:complexType>\r
    <xs:simpleType name="ref">\r
       <xs:restriction base="xs:token">\r
-         <xs:pattern value="[a-zA-Z0-9_]+:[a-zA-Z0-9_\.\-\s=]+"/>\r
+         <xs:pattern value="[a-zA-Z0-9_]+:\S+"/>\r
       </xs:restriction>\r
    </xs:simpleType>\r
    <xs:simpleType name="AppliesTo">\r